Since you are an attacking player, then nc3 is DEFINITELY the  move for you. Ive said it before in other french discussions & I'll say it again here.....Nc3 IS the best 3rd move at white's disposal. Since you dont have any hangups against the Winawer hence there are no disadvatages to that move in your case. (unlike me  Angry, hence exchange var.) Further,it definitely exerts more central pressure & has greater range than Nd2.

The only advantage of Nd2 is that it prevents the Winawer. That's why people like Karpov play it & it gives rise to the type of game more congenial to their style. (too slow & dry for my liking) So the positionally inclined will favour this move to Nc3. The disadvantage to Nd2 was mentioned in the last part of the above paragraph.

C10-C19: Nd2 or Nc3?
11/12/05 at 09:45:00
Post Tools
i'm an active-attacking player with a 2078 ELO rating, i play Tarrasch with 'ok' results, now some strong players are recommending me to play Nc3 as it suits my style according to them, i like Nc3 as well,aganst classical i like staintz variation with f4,Be3,Qd2 0-0-0 etc,and against winawer i play 7.h4 line, can you guys tell me the negative and positive sides of Nc3 and Nd2?
